BASEL MITTLERE BRÜCKE was the first bridge to built in the river Rhine in the Switzerland.
Basel, located on the banks of the Rhine on the border between Switzerland, France and Germany, Basel is easily navigated on foot or by tram. It is also linked to Holland by boat trip made across the River Rhine with several stops, such as, Strassburg, Mannheim, Koblenz, Rudesheim, Cologne, Duesseldorf, Emmerich, Nijmegen, Arnhem, Amsterdam, a trip that takes a week and carried out by river several companies.
